Media Campaigns and Propaganda
Media campaigns and propaganda are fundamental tools used in psychological operations to influence civil-military relations. These methods aim to shape perceptions, attitudes, and behaviors of civilian populations during conflicts. They often utilize targeted messaging to achieve strategic objectives effectively.
Through organized media efforts, authorities and military strategists disseminate information designed to evoke specific responses. This includes the use of traditional outlets like newspapers, radio, and television, as well as digital platforms. Such campaigns can foster support, reduce hostility, or increase compliance with military initiatives.
Propaganda, in this context, involves the strategic presentation of information to influence public opinion. It may include the following techniques:
- Promoting government or military achievements
- Discrediting opposing factions
- Highlighting security threats to justify certain actions
- Amplifying messages that align with operational goals
It is important to recognize that the effectiveness of media campaigns and propaganda depends on careful planning, cultural understanding, and ethical considerations to prevent misinformation and long-term social harm within civil-military engagements.
Public Information and Counter-Information Strategies
Public information and counter-information strategies are fundamental components of psychological operations in civil-military relations. They involve disseminating accurate, timely information to shape public perceptions and prevent misinformation from spreading. Effective communication helps build trust between military entities and civilian populations, ensuring cooperation and stability.
These strategies utilize various media channels, including television, radio, social media, and community outreach, to deliver messages aligned with military objectives. By providing transparent and credible information, military forces can counteract malicious propaganda and disinformation campaigns aimed at destabilizing civil society.
Counter-information strategies are specifically designed to identify, expose, and discredit false narratives produced by hostile actors. This process involves monitoring information environments, fact-checking claims, and promptly correcting misconceptions. Such measures are vital to maintaining the integrity of information and safeguarding public trust during conflicts or crises in civil-military contexts.

Case Studies of Psychological Operations in Civil-Military Conflicts
Numerous case studies highlight the application of psychological operations in civil-military conflicts, emphasizing their strategic importance and ethical complexities. These cases demonstrate how targeted information campaigns influence civilian perceptions and behaviors.
One notable example is the psychological operations employed during the Gulf War, where allied forces used media campaigns to shape public opinion and undermine enemy morale. These efforts aimed to sway both civilian and military audiences, ultimately facilitating coalition objectives.
Another case involves counter-insurgency efforts in Iraq and Afghanistan, where psychological operations targeted local populations. Strategies included distributing leaflets, radio messaging, and community engagement to influence loyalty and incite cooperation with military forces.
A less publicized but significant example is the use of social media in recent conflicts, where digital platforms are leveraged for rapid information dissemination, propaganda, and counter-information activities. These modern tactics underscore evolving methods in psychological operations within civil-military conflicts.
